APP-Sobeyaa Leader Essa Faal Appeals for Chance to Govern, Pledges Government for All

Essa Mbye Faal, APP-Sobeyaa

By Makutu Manneh

Essa Mbye Faal, leader of the APP-Sobeyaa Party, has appealed to Gambians to give his party an opportunity to govern, pledging to lead an administration that serves all citizens and safeguards public resources.

Speaking about the party’s next steps following its withdrawal from Coalition 2026 talks led by the Coalition Mediation Committee, Faal said APP-Sobeyaa would take time to assess the political landscape before deciding its course of action.

He said the party would review its options and make its decision based on data and what he described as reliable assumptions.

“But what is certain is that APP-Sobeyaa has a strong candidate, who is trusted by the public for truthfulness, competence, fairness, knowledge, and a proven track record,” Faal said.

He argued that such qualities were necessary to confront the country’s challenges and move The Gambia forward.

Faal also claimed that his support was growing across the country, particularly among young people, whom he said increasingly viewed his candidacy as an alternative to the country’s current political leadership.

Turning to governance, Faal pledged that an APP-Sobeyaa administration would not be controlled by political interests, family members, or what he described as a cabal.

He also promised to strengthen accountability and protect public finances, saying his government would make preventing the misuse and theft of state resources a priority.

On social services, Faal pledged to improve the quality of education and promote a stronger sense of patriotism among Gambians across generations.

He appealed to voters to give APP-Sobeyaa the “opportunity and privilege” to govern, promising an administration that he said would work in the interest of all Gambians.
